
About Bill Irvine
Bill Irvine is the CEO and visionary behind Stremor Corp. No stranger to launching startups, Bill has been the driving force behind elevating a niche user-generated community from obscurity to six million monthly unique users and significant profit. Before that, he created successful full-service digital technology departments in two different mid-sized advertising agencies, and created a company that produced critically acclaimed multimedia titles or children and young adults.
During his ten years as a digital advertising leader, His clients included IBM, Citibank, TD Waterhouse, Toshiba, McDonalds, Sony, Nike, HSBC, and many others. Bill was also invited to speak at Yahoo and Google functions for the NYC advertising industry, and finalist for the annual award of Yahoo’s prestigious “Purple Chair” for excellence in online ad campaigns for his innovative work on TD Waterhouse.
His advertising technology work included architecting a robust content management system, ad targeting technology (later adopted by Yahoo), and real time analytics for optimizing Google AdWords campaigns.
Before going completely digital, Bill was also a published science fiction author (short stories), an award winning pen and ink artist, and published children's book author/illustrator.
